{"id":1127,"date":"2021-01-09T15:14:05","date_gmt":"2021-01-09T08:14:05","guid":{"rendered":"https:\/\/arikuncoro.xyz\/blog\/?p=1127"},"modified":"2021-01-09T15:33:21","modified_gmt":"2021-01-09T08:33:21","slug":"jika-maka-dalam-google-sheet","status":"publish","type":"post","link":"https:\/\/arikuncoro.xyz\/blog\/data-science\/r-python-sql-linux\/jika-maka-dalam-google-sheet\/","title":{"rendered":"JIKA MAKA DALAM GOOGLE SHEET"},"content":{"rendered":"\n<p>Tantangan Menulis Hari ke-162<\/p>\n\n\n\n<p>Oleh: Bernardus Ari Kuncoro<\/p>\n\n\n\n<p>Dalam <em>Data Science<\/em>, Anda akan sering menemukan tabel. Di dalam tabel tersebut, acapkali ada <em>update<\/em> yang perlu dilakukan. Pembaharuan dari sisi baris maupun kolom. Keduanya sama-sama butuh kreativitas. Mengingat adanya perubahan akan membawa dampak ke logika-logika lainnya.<\/p>\n\n\n\n<p>Dalam kasus saya, ada satu dashboard yang saya buat dalam Google Data Studio dengan &#8216;sumber makanan&#8217; dataset dari tabel yang saya masukkan ke dalam Google Sheet. Mau tidak mau, karena <a rel=\"noreferrer noopener\" href=\"https:\/\/youtu.be\/epqtFiWZKL0\" target=\"_blank\">Tahun Baru<\/a>, saya mesti melakukan update. Adapun yang saya lakukan adalah sebagai berikut. <\/p>\n\n\n\n<p>Awal mulanya, ada sebuah tabel dengan snippet kolom sebagai berikut <\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.00.25.png\"><img loading=\"lazy\" decoding=\"async\" width=\"698\" height=\"426\" src=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.00.25.png\" alt=\"\" class=\"wp-image-1128\" srcset=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.00.25.png 698w, https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.00.25-300x183.png 300w\" sizes=\"(max-width: 698px) 100vw, 698px\" \/><\/a><figcaption>Kolom D dengan salah satu nilainya adalah 12. Nomor tersebut menunjukkan urutan minggu dalam tahun tersebut, pada tanggal 16 Maret 2020<\/figcaption><\/figure>\n\n\n\n<p>Saya ingin jadikan Week itu menjadi YearWeek, supaya nanti jika ada group-by berdasarkan minggu, tetapi beda tahun, tidak akan teragregasi. Kurang lebih jika Week awal = 12, maka YearWeek = 202012. Begitu juga jika tahun berganti, misalkan 2021, maka Yearweek menjadi 202112. <\/p>\n\n\n\n<p>Bagaimana rumusnya? <em>Well<\/em>, setelah pencarian di mesin Google beberapa menit, akhirnya menemukan rumus Jika Maka berikut. Perhatikan di bagian awal setelah &#8216;if&#8217; ada weeknum(c2)&lt;10, artinya ada perlakuan yang berbeda, karena ada angka di bawah 10 yang jumlah digitnya ada 1. Saya ingin menambahkan angka 0 jika demikian, supaya jumlah digitnya seragam enam. <\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11.png\"><img loading=\"lazy\" decoding=\"async\" width=\"1024\" height=\"59\" src=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11-1024x59.png\" alt=\"\" class=\"wp-image-1129\" srcset=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11-1024x59.png 1024w, https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11-300x17.png 300w, https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11-768x44.png 768w, https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.04.11.png 1246w\" sizes=\"(max-width: 1024px) 100vw, 1024px\" \/><\/a><figcaption>Rumus konversi dari Week ke YearWeek. <\/figcaption><\/figure>\n\n\n\n<p>Hasil tabel yang diharapkan menjadi sebagai berikut.. <\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.06.02.png\"><img loading=\"lazy\" decoding=\"async\" width=\"754\" height=\"384\" src=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.06.02.png\" alt=\"\" class=\"wp-image-1130\" srcset=\"https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.06.02.png 754w, https:\/\/arikuncoro.xyz\/blog\/wp-content\/uploads\/2021\/01\/Screen-Shot-2021-01-09-at-15.06.02-300x153.png 300w\" sizes=\"(max-width: 754px) 100vw, 754px\" \/><\/a><figcaption>Hasil Kolom D yang diinginkan<\/figcaption><\/figure>\n\n\n\n<p>Dengan demikian saya telah memiliki tabel yang bisa menghindari agregasi campur minggu dari tahun yang berbeda. Tadinya saya pikir harus membuat ulang lagi Google Sheet. Namun lebih efisien seperti ini. <\/p>\n\n\n\n<p>Selamat mencoba! <\/p>\n\n\n\n<p>Jika kalian ingin mengetahui lebih lanjut mengenai kelas Data Studio, silakan kunjungi <a rel=\"noreferrer noopener\" href=\"https:\/\/iykra.com\/signup\/signup.php?reff=piGCxWgSzUB3CcGAVCPo0tuOEx7mKDtv1iCAI7guU81HPWn7pHo=\" target=\"_blank\">IYKRA<\/a>, khususnya <a href=\"https:\/\/iykra.com\/course\/view.php?id=243\">kelas Analytics with Google Data Studio ini. <\/a><\/p>\n\n\n\n<p>Kalideres, 9 Januari 2020<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Tantangan Menulis Hari ke-162 Oleh: Bernardus Ari Kuncoro Dalam Data Science, Anda akan sering menemukan tabel. Di dalam tabel tersebut, &#8230;<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[85,118],"tags":[342,343,49,344],"aioseo_notices":[],"_links":{"self":[{"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/posts\/1127"}],"collection":[{"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/comments?post=1127"}],"version-history":[{"count":2,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/posts\/1127\/revisions"}],"predecessor-version":[{"id":1133,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/posts\/1127\/revisions\/1133"}],"wp:attachment":[{"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/media?parent=1127"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/categories?post=1127"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/arikuncoro.xyz\/blog\/wp-json\/wp\/v2\/tags?post=1127"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}